[OE-core] [PATCH] python3-scons: Fix license file collision

Peter Kjellerstedt peter.kjellerstedt at axis.com
Tue Mar 3 11:21:42 UTC 2020


> -----Original Message-----
> From: openembedded-core-bounces at lists.openembedded.org <openembedded-core-bounces at lists.openembedded.org> On Behalf Of Richard Purdie
> Sent: den 29 februari 2020 17:16
> To: openembedded-core at lists.openembedded.org
> Subject: [OE-core] [PATCH] python3-scons: Fix license file collision
> 
> Downloading a file called "LICENSE" into DL_DIR is 'problematic' and collides with the
> file from other versions of the recipe at best.
> 
> Rename it to something more specific to avoid collision problems.
> 
> Signed-off-by: Richard Purdie <richard.purdie at linuxfoundation.org>
> ---
>  meta/recipes-devtools/python/python3-scons_3.1.2.bb | 4 ++--
>  1 file changed, 2 insertions(+), 2 deletions(-)
> 
> diff --git a/meta/recipes-devtools/python/python3-scons_3.1.2.bb b/meta/recipes-devtools/python/python3-scons_3.1.2.bb
> index aa7a2a8300d..ce117a92d4f 100644
> --- a/meta/recipes-devtools/python/python3-scons_3.1.2.bb
> +++ b/meta/recipes-devtools/python/python3-scons_3.1.2.bb
> @@ -1,10 +1,10 @@
>  SUMMARY = "Software Construction tool (make/autotools replacement)"
>  SECTION = "devel/python"
>  LICENSE = "MIT"
> -LIC_FILES_CHKSUM = "file://${WORKDIR}/LICENSE;md5=e14e1b33428df24a40a782ae142785d0"
> +LIC_FILES_CHKSUM = "file://${WORKDIR}/LICENSE-python3-scons-${PV};md5=e14e1b33428df24a40a782ae142785d0"
> 
>  # pypi package does not have a valid license file
> -SRC_URI += "https://raw.githubusercontent.com/SCons/scons/${PV}/LICENSE;name=license"
> +SRC_URI += "https://raw.githubusercontent.com/SCons/scons/${PV}/LICENSE;downloadfilename=LICENSE-python3-scons-${PV};name=license"

Any reason to not use "${BP}" instead of "python3-scons-${PV}" above?
Or should I send a cleanup patch?

> 
>  SRC_URI[md5sum] = "f9c4ad06dcf1427be95472eaf380c81a"
>  SRC_URI[sha256sum] = "8aaa483c303efeb678e6f7c776c8444a482f8ddc3ad891f8b6cdd35264da9a1f"
> --
> 2.25.0

//Peter



More information about the Openembedded-core mailing list